Dashboard RAM does not update the percentage

Hi all,

I just added some new servers in a newcluster and in the dashboard 
appear the right amount of memory and the total already allocated but 
the proportion is wrong.

It reports 50% of memory occuped with 28 GB allocated over 220 GB of 
total memory.

If I click to display "System-wide capacity" table, the Memory row shows 
"Allocated: 28 GB / 220 GB" and "13%", as aspected.

We configured two clusters and it seems that the percentage of 
50%appears to be the percentage of the first cluster. Is there a way to 
display the correct percentagein the dashboard?

We use cloudstack 4.5 on ubuntu 14.04.
